Output 62779362edc38c2c18d633efcd79c5ea3e3116396967009ec3f1ca3419b376be:0

value
53000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 189fbd75845e9d661d91facf723a63e8a222c277 OP_EQUALVERIFY OP_CHECKSIG
address
13FCaYFnaFC6kMcWh4yttWbCpiZ32dXydd
transaction
62779362edc38c2c18d633efcd79c5ea3e3116396967009ec3f1ca3419b376be
spent
true